Product Description

Product Description

This cookbook contains over 200 recipes for vegetarians and those cutting down on meat for health reasons. They are simple to prepare, nutritionally well-balanced and low in saturated fats. Many are suitable for vegans. For the newcomer to vegetarianism the seasonal menu-planning section, packed with ideas for different sorts of occasions - from family suppers to teenagers' parties, summer barbeques to a warming Sunday lunch - should show how easy it is to put together a vegetarian feast.


About the Author

A passionate vegetarian - Linda McCartney's love of animals lead her to write her first cookery book. Linda was also an accomplished photographer and wife of musician Paul McCartney. She died in 1998. --This text refers to an out of print or unavailable edition of this title.

This book was unleashed on the world in the same week as I moved in with my vegetarian boyfriend (now my husband). I had no clue about vegetarian cooking and bought this book in the hope it would help. It is a fantastic book. There is a great selection of recipes with very easy to follow instructions and lots of practical advice on the vegetarian way of life. Several of the recipes in this book are now regular favourites in this household, and I am sure this would be echoed by others who purchased this book. it is very much a "hands on" cookery book rather than a "coffe table" book.

Ir you are looking for a good all round vegetarian cookery book - you could do much worse than to give this a go. the Rice and vegetable cheese bake on page 200 is worth the price on its own

This book is good if you've just become vegetarian and don't know where to start but now I'm more experienced I find it relies too heavily on meat substitutes, eg, soy mince, veggie sausages, for my own tastes. If you're going vegetarian for health reasons or you avoid processed foods I wouldn't recommend it. Otherwise fine and it has some good ideas, especially the barbeque section.
